Hi! I am looking for a skilled CAD designer to create three simple 3D models for a medical simulation project. I need these 3 separate files delivered in STEP or IGES format: The Stent: A 3D braided/mesh cylinder (19mm diameter, 100mm length) based on a medical Nitinol stent design. The Aorta: A simple hollow half-cylinder with a 2mm wall thickness. The Assembly: The stent placed perfectly inside the aorta model. Why this project? Clear specifications: No guesswork, all dimensions are ready. Quick turnaround: Straightforward task for an expert. Potential for more work: If you do a great job, I have FEA simulation work coming up next! Requirements: Great skills in Autodesk Inventor, SolidWorks,Solidedge or similar 3D CAD software. Ability to deliver clean geometries that are ready for simulation. Please share a quick example of your past 3D modeling work when applying. Looking forward to working with you! Important Note: Later in Phase 2, we will run this in ANSYS Student version, so the mesh must be very light (under 30,000 nodes). Deliverables • Native SolidWorks part/assembly files • Parasolid or STEP export for cross-platform viewing • One STL geared toward photorealistic rendering Acceptance criteria • Every critical dimension matches the base paper within stated tolerances • No unresolved rebuild errors or suppressed features in the SolidWorks tree • Model opens cleanly in SolidWorks without version conflicts Once the geometry is signed off, I may request a short screen-capture walkthrough of the feature tree for documentation.
